Knowledge and practice regarding cleaning, disinfection and sterilization of reusable medical instruments among nursing students at Nguyen Tat Thanh University

Abstract

This cross-sectional study assessed the knowledge and practice of nursing students in the initial processing of reusable medical instruments at Nguyen Tat Thanh University. A total of 285 students undertaking hospital internships from April to July 2025 were surveyed. The findings showed that 61.1% of students had good knowledge, while only 45.6% demonstrated good practice in regarding cleaning, disinfection and sterilization of reusable medical instruments. No significant differences were observed by gender or age, but final-year students performed better than third-year students (p < 0.05). The results highlight a gap between knowledge and practice, suggesting that theoretical learning alone is insufficient for effective application. Strengthened supervision, updated guidelines, and targeted training are recommended to improve student competence, reduce healthcare-associated infection risks, and promote evidence-based nursing care.
